p.26 EXERCISE 2.1 n番目のフィボナッチ数を求める関数fib(n: Int): Intを末尾再帰で書く 脳内イメッジ ↓ def fib(n: Int): Int = { def f(n: Int, a: Int, b: Int): Int = { if (n == 1) a else if(n == 2) b else f(n-1, b, a+b) } f(n, 0, 1) } 最初からn…
引用をストックしました
引用するにはまずログインしてください
引用をストックできませんでした。再度お試しください
限定公開記事のため引用できません。